I would take the rifle to a gunsmith and add the brake to the factory barrel.
It will be accurate and low recoil for minimum money spent.
If you hand load, you can always download the charge - run a reduced charge load.
These rifles shoot sub-MOA with hand loads and have accurate factory barrels on a budget action.
Once you start custom building, the costs start adding up.
If you don't hand load, put the money in that area first.
